HORRY COUNTY, SC – The pilot of a small plane was killed after the craft crashed into a field in Horry County on Friday night, according to WMBF News.

The plane went down in the 3800 block of Socastee Boulevard, near Highway 17, at about 6:15 p.m. on May 21.

The crash occurred as the pilot of a twin-engine Pipe PA-31 plane was attempting to return to the airport in Myrtle Beach.

The pilot, 60-year-old James Marklin Harper, of North Myrtle Beach, died in the crash. He was the only one aboard the plane at the time.

The accident remains under investigation by the FAA and the National Transportation Safety Board.
